Amendment to Contract with Inland Counties Legal Services, Inc., for Housing and Disability Advocacy Program Legal Services

End

 

RECOMMENDATION(S)

Recommendation

Approve Amendment No. 3 to Contract No. 23-1143 with Inland Counties Legal Services, Inc., to increase the contract amount by $75,000, from $868,566 to $943,566, to address increased demand for Housing and Disability Advocacy Program legal services, with no changes to the contract period of November 1, 2023 through June 30, 2026.

FINANCIAL IMPACT

Approval of this item will not impact Discretionary General Funding (Net County Cost). The recommended contract increase of $75,000 will be funded by state Housing and Disability Advocacy Program (HDAP) revenue. Adequate appropriation and revenue have been included in the Office of Homeless Services (OHS) 2025-26 budget.

 

BACKGROUND INFORMATION

California Assembly Bill 1603 (2016) established HDAP to help California residents who are or are at risk of being homeless and likely are eligible for disability benefits. Since that time, San Bernardino County (County) has administered HDAP to assist qualified individuals in applying for disability benefit programs such as Social Security Income (SSI), Social Security Disability Insurance (SSDI), and/or Veteran’s Benefits, while concurrently working to transition participants from homelessness to permanent housing solutions. The County leverages existing outreach and engagement teams to prioritize and refer chronically homeless individuals and those who rely most heavily on state or county-funded programs.

 

HDAP continues to be instrumental in assisting the disabled homeless population to live as independently as possible in the community as they transition from homelessness to disability-based income and permanent housing. The program supports the County’s Homeless Strategic Action Plan goals by taking a coordinated and collective approach among County departments

 

and local service providers to expand services, invest in housing solutions, and address the needs of the most vulnerable residents.

 

Under the terms of the contract with Inland Counties Legal Services, Inc. (ICLS), services include preparing and submitting client applications for disability benefit programs such as SSI, State Supplementary Payment (SSP), SSDI, and Veteran’s Disability Compensation, as well as preparing client appeals and providing legal advocacy services.

 

On October 24, 2023 (Item No. 26), following a formal procurement process (Request for Proposal No. HSSA23-HSSA-4953), the Board of Supervisors (Board) approved Contract No. 23-1143 with ICLS in an amount not to exceed $620,000 for the period of November 1, 2023 through June 30, 2025, with the ability to extend for three additional one-year periods.

 

On December 17, 2024 (Item No. 38), the Board approved Amendment No. 1, decreasing the contract amount by $61,434, for a revised total of $558,566.

 

On June 18, 2025 (Item No. 48), the Board approved Amendment No. 2, increasing the contract amount by $310,000 for a revised total of $868,566 and extended the term for one additional year, for a total contract period of November 1, 2023, through June 30, 2026.

 

The Recommendations will allow ICLS to continue providing legal advocacy services to eligible HDAP participants throughout the County. The additional funding will support ongoing and new client enrollments, appeals, and legal representation necessary to secure disability benefits and facilitate transitions to stable housing. This amendment does not extend the contract term, as the current contract period and the Program’s expenditure deadline of June 30, 2026, remains unchanged; however, the additional funding is necessary to meet projected service demand and prevent disruption of services.

 

Performance milestone requirements for the contract are monitored by OHS. OHS reviews bi-monthly reports and conducts annual site visits to ensure compliance with administrative, programmatic, and fiscal requirements. ICLS reports service delivery and outcome data, including case status, housing status, and benefit determinations, to ensure contract goals are met and to demonstrate program impact.
